Blue flames have more oxygen and get hotter because gases burn hotter than organic materials, such as wood. How hot is blue fire? Blue flames usually appear at a temperature between 2,600º f and 3,000º f. When natural gas is ignited in a stove burner, the gases quickly burn at a very high temperature, yielding mainly blue flames. Orange fire burns at 2,000 degrees fahrenheit, white flames up to 2,600 degrees, and blue flames up to 5,432 degrees.
